Diagnosing Clogged Nozzles



Addressing issues with automatic sprinkler typically begins with identifying blocked nozzles, a common trouble that can drastically affect watering efficiency. Stopped up nozzles can result from accumulated debris such as dust, sand, and raw material. Identifying this concern early is vital for preserving a healthy and balanced yard.


Uneven or weak water circulation commonly indicates an obstruction. Check the nozzles visually for any kind of visible debris. Wash the nozzles under running water to ensure all debris is removed.


Re-install the cleaned nozzles and check the lawn sprinkler system again. If the problem lingers, consider inspecting the filter displays within the lawn sprinkler heads, as they may likewise be clogged. Regular maintenance, consisting of routine evaluation and cleaning of nozzles, can protect against future clogging issues. Maintaining the nozzles tidy makes certain optimum water distribution, promoting a rich and healthy and balanced yard. Reduced water stress in sprinkler systems can regularly prevent efficient irrigation, leading to under-watered areas and worried plants. Typical offenders include a partially shut primary water shutoff, leakages in the irrigation system, or a malfunctioning stress regulatory authority.


An additional potential cause is the dimension and layout of the irrigation pipes. Pipes that are too narrow or exceedingly long might restrict the flow of water. Upgrading to a bigger diameter pipeline or reconfiguring the design to reduce the range water trips can improve stress.


Take into consideration the total water demand of the system. Startle sprinkling times to ensure each area obtains ample stress for optimal irrigation. By methodically dealing with these elements, you can bring back appropriate water stress and keep a healthy and balanced yard.


Repairing Broken Lawn Sprinkler Heads



Taking care of damaged sprinkler heads can typically appear challenging, however comprehending the procedure can simplify the job considerably. Recognizing the concern is the primary step; typical indicators include irregular water spray patterns, swamping around the lawn sprinkler, or an entirely non-functional head. When identified, the next action involves transforming off the water supply to stay clear of more damage.


Very carefully dig around the sprinkler head without harming the bordering turf. Remove the damaged head by loosening it from the riser, guaranteeing no debris drops right into web the system.


Select a matching brand-new sprinkler head and screw it onto the riser firmly. Prior to backfilling the hole, turn the water back on to evaluate the brand-new head for proper operation.

Readjusting Timer Settings



Effectively changing your automatic sprinkler's timer setups is essential for preserving an effective irrigation routine and preserving water. A well-calibrated timer ensures that your garden gets the exact amount of water it needs, decreasing waste and preventing overwatering. Start by taking a look at the environment and details sprinkling needs of your plants. Different plants have varying water demands, and seasonal modifications usually necessitate modifications to the timer setups.


Begin by accessing the control panel of your lawn sprinkler. Many modern-day timers permit modification in regards to days, start times, and duration. Set the timer to water throughout the very early morning or late night to minimize evaporation, thus making the most of water effectiveness (sprinkler repair). Make sure that each area receives adequate water by establishing ideal run times based upon the kind of plants and dirt structure in each area.




Consistently testimonial and change the timer settings to show changes in weather condition or plant development stages. Rain sensing units or weather-based controllers can additionally maximize water usage by changing the routine automatically in response to climate condition. Dealing With Shutoff Problems



While optimizing timer settings plays a crucial role in keeping a reliable lawn sprinkler, dealing with shutoff problems is equally crucial for guaranteeing appropriate water distribution. Lawn sprinkler shutoffs manage the flow of water to various zones within your yard. Malfunctioning valves can bring about irregular watering, creating some areas to be overwatered while others remain completely dry.


Common valve problems consist of debris build-up, electric malfunctions, and damaged diaphragms. Particles can block the valve, limiting water flow. To fix this, initially, shut off the water and disassemble the valve. Eliminate any debris and wash the elements before reassembling. If the issue persists, check see post the diaphragm for damage; changing a harmed diaphragm can bring back regular feature.


Electrical issues usually arise from malfunctioning solenoids, which are in charge of opening and closing the shutoffs. Examine the solenoid by utilizing a multimeter to look for continuity. sprinkler repair. If the solenoid is faulty, changing it should settle the concern


Routine maintenance and prompt repair work of lawn sprinkler valves not just enhance the system's efficiency but also add to the overall health and wellness of your garden. By attending to valve concerns promptly, you make sure that each section of your yard gets the optimal quantity of water.
